土壤微生物对棕壤不同容重的响应

摘    要:以棕壤为试验材料,通过盆栽的方法研究采自不同土层土样及不同容重土壤中细菌、放线菌、真菌在玉米不同生育期的变化规律。结果表明,耕层与梨底层土样都是随着玉米生长发育,真菌、细菌、放线菌的数量逐渐增多,在吐丝期达到最大,然后逐渐下降;细菌、真菌、放线菌的数量随土层深度及容重增加逐渐减少;耕层土样中3种菌在对应时间与层次比梨底层土样显著偏高(P<0.01),梨底层土样在不同层次变异较小。

Reaction of Edaphon on Brown Soil of Different Bulk Densities

Abstract:This study was conducted with brown soil in shenyang agricultural university experimental station. With pot experiment, it researched the impacts of different soil bulk densities on population of bacteria, fungi and actinonmycete during maize(Zea mays L.) growing stage. The results showed that the number of microorganisms was decreased with the increasing of soil bulk density and depth of soil layer, it multiplied distinctly with maize growing stage and the number hit peak value at maize silking stage. Sample of 0-20 cm soil layer and sample of 21-40 cm soil layer had the same rules, however, the amount of microbial biomass in 0-20cm soil layer sample was higher than in 21-40 cm soil layer sample clearly.
